The test coverage of the RTP aspects of the MGW is currently very minima. Lets add a few more testcase to verify RTP behaves as expected in various situations. - Add testcase TC_one_crcx_receive_only_rtp: Test recvonly mode of the MGW. All packets must be absorbed by the MGW, no packets must come back. - Add testcase TC_one_crcx_loopback_rtp: Test loopback mode of the MGW. All packet sent to the MGW must come back. - Add testcase TC_two_crcx_and_rtp_bidir: We already test unidirectional transmissions. This test does the same as TC_two_crcx_and_rtp but for both directions. - Add testcase TC_two_crcx_mdcx_and_rtp: Simulate a typical behaviour of a normal call. First create two half open connections and complete the connections later using MDCX. - Add testcase TC_two_crcx_and_unsolicited_rtp: Test what happens when a RTP packets from rogue source are mixed into the RTP stream. - Add testcase TC_two_crcx_and_one_mdcx_rtp_ho: Test a typical handover situation. An existing connection is handovered to another source on one end but the old source will keep transmitting for a while. Change-Id: I556a6efff0e74aab897bd8165200eec36e46629f Closes: OS#2703 |
